Output e86ca82464f4395805f9b729d95984703a95618335fbab0ed6c07af00c0746b3:11

value
140889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892381abfdfb62ec42fa2c5d1a3ca295c0f7f3b8 OP_EQUAL
address
3EC92rvQcTweWAWKySYbXNefZjE4TDCcs5
transaction
e86ca82464f4395805f9b729d95984703a95618335fbab0ed6c07af00c0746b3
spent
true